Hidden Treasures of Easter Island, A Spot of Luxurious Retreat

Easter Island, a remote 63-square-mile oasis in the Pacific, has long captivated travelers with its enigmatic moai statues. Beyond these ancient marvels, the island's rich geography, history, and vibrant community offer a tapestry of experiences waiting to be explored. However, until recently, luxury accommodations were scarce.

In the past, world cruises made brief stops, and flights from continental Chile were functional but hardly opulent. Yet, with increased private aircraft landings and the emergence of establishments like Nayara Hangaroa, a new era of luxury has dawned on Easter Island.

Nayara Hangaroa, a five-star haven, debuted last year, redefining the island's hospitality landscape. Each room is a unique sanctuary, from the spacious Kainga room with its floor-to-ceiling windows to the villas, which feature distinctive amenities like Pichilemu clay soaking tubs. Uncommon for the island, Wi-Fi, twice-daily housekeeping, and private terraces come standard. The Poevara, Kaloa, and Vaikoa Bars highlight local farmers, serving sustainable, delectable fare. For ultimate relaxation, the Manavai Spa offers bamboo therapy, hot stone massages, and a rejuvenating body cleanse with a jacuzzi and sauna. More importantly, the resort provides private tours and access to Rapa Nui National Park, the heart of your island exploration. Rates range from $1,040 to $2,370 per night, depending on the season.

Adventure enthusiasts can also indulge in activities like scuba diving, ensuring an adrenaline rush alongside the island's lavish comforts.

According to Riva Bacquet, Managing Director of SA Expeditions, "Easter Island is a perfect destination for luxury vacations," praising its mysterious ruins, breathtaking landscapes, and captivating culture, all complemented by exquisite lodges and top-tier service.

Yet, Nayara Hangaroa is not the island's only five-star haven. Explora Rapa Nui, nestled near the town center, offers 30 rooms with serene ocean views. The resort provides a peaceful retreat amidst nature, coupled with local cuisine and Chilean wines. With 34 different expeditions, including walking, biking, overland treks, and scuba diving, guests can tailor their adventure. Prices range from $2,340 for three nights to $5,789 for two, depending on the season.

Gonzalo Undurraga, Explora's CEO, emphasizes that Easter Island is more than just its iconic statues, boasting a diverse landscape of volcanoes, white sandy beaches, lush prairies, and dramatic cliffs.
